Haven't seen anybody mention it, so I did some quick research on him.

 

Jake "Wolfman" Kalleen

H: 6-4

W: 240

Age: 27

 

Graduated from Charleston Southern University as an Education major. Played OLB in college, converted to DE for his size and speed in IFL.

 

There don't seem to be any recent workout numbers, as his most recent workout was the private one with the colts, best I can come up with is he ran the 40 with an average time of 4.72 in 2009, where he was projected as a DE.
